  • A good deed

    Members of Boy Scout Troop 66 spruce up the grounds of Edison First Aid Squad No. 2 recently. Scouts spent the day trimming trees, pulling weeds and improving the landscaping as part of an annual service project to give back to the emergency responders who help their community. JOHN MACKIEWICZ

  • Free YMCA program for cancer survivors

    The Metuchen Branch YMCA is offering a free 12-week membership to cancer survivors who are looking for a gradual approach to exercise to build endurance and strength.
